What it is

The NIST Cybersecurity Framework (CSF) 2.0 is a voluntary taxonomy of high-level cybersecurity outcomes, published by the US National Institute of Standards and Technology, that "any organization... regardless of its size, sector, or maturity" can use to understand, assess, prioritise and communicate its cybersecurity risk. It does not prescribe how an outcome should be achieved or in what order; it describes what a well-run cybersecurity programme covers, then leaves the how to a separate, continuously updated set of online resources.

Before this version the document was called the "Framework for Improving Critical Infrastructure Cybersecurity," a title the document says plainly "is not used for CSF 2.0." The 2.0 revision broadens the framing from critical infrastructure to any organisation and adds GOVERN, a new Function placed at the centre of the model because governance decisions set priorities for the other five.

The six Functions

The CSF Core (Appendix A) organises outcomes under six Functions, each split into Categories and further into Subcategories describing an outcome rather than a procedure:

  • GOVERN (GV): organisational context, risk management strategy, roles and responsibilities, policy, oversight, and a dedicated Cybersecurity Supply Chain Risk Management category. Concretely, this means risk management objectives agreed by organisational stakeholders, a policy that is "reviewed, updated, communicated, and enforced" as circumstances change, and suppliers that are known, ranked by criticality, and bound by cybersecurity requirements built into contracts.
  • IDENTIFY (ID): asset management, risk assessment and improvement. Inventories of hardware, software, services and data; vulnerabilities that are "identified, validated, and recorded"; critical suppliers assessed before acquisition.
  • PROTECT (PR): identity and access control, awareness and training, data security, platform security, and technology infrastructure resilience. Access permissions that "incorporate the principles of least privilege and separation of duties," personnel trained both generally and in specialised roles, and backups that are "created, protected, maintained, and tested."
  • DETECT (DE): continuous monitoring and adverse event analysis. Networks, the physical environment, personnel activity and external service providers are all monitored "to find potentially adverse events," with information correlated across sources before an incident is declared.
  • RESPOND (RS): incident management, analysis, reporting and mitigation. An incident response plan "executed in coordination with relevant third parties once an incident is declared," incidents that are contained and eradicated.
  • RECOVER (RC): recovery plan execution and recovery communication. The recovery portion of the incident response plan is executed once initiated, and the integrity of restored assets and backups is verified before they are relied on again.

Profiles and Tiers

Two mechanisms sit above the Core. An Organizational Profile (Current and/or Target) records which outcomes an organisation is achieving now and which it has prioritised for later, scoped as broadly or narrowly as the organisation chooses: an entire organisation, or something as specific as "countering ransomware threats and handling ransomware incidents involving those financial systems." Tiers then characterise how rigorous the organisation's governance and risk management practices actually are, from Partial (Tier 1: ad hoc, "generally unaware of the cybersecurity risks associated with its suppliers") to Adaptive (Tier 4: organisation-wide and continuously improving). Neither is scored against a passing threshold; they describe a state, and the gap between a Current and a Target Profile becomes the organisation's own action plan.

Who has to care, and when

The document names "individuals responsible for developing and leading cybersecurity programs" as its primary audience, extending to executives, boards of directors, acquisition professionals, risk managers, and those who make and influence policy. Nothing in the CSF creates an obligation by existing: it "may be adopted voluntarily and through governmental policies and mandates," and, in practice, a supplier often meets it because a customer that has already adopted the CSF sets out its "requirements and expectations to suppliers, partners, and other third parties as a target for those parties to achieve" through a Target Profile.

NIST is a US federal agency, but the CSF is explicit that its "taxonomy and referenced standards, guidelines, and practices are not country-specific," and notes that earlier versions "have been leveraged successfully by many governments and other organizations both inside and outside of the United States."

What stands out

The Subcategories describe outcomes, not procedures, and the CSF supplies none of the how itself: that is delegated to Informative References, Implementation Examples and Quick-Start Guides, hosted online and revised on their own schedule, separately from this document. The numbering inside the Core is also deliberately not sequential: gaps in the numbering mark where a CSF 1.1 Subcategory was relocated in 2.0, not an error.

How it is evaluated

There is no certification against the CSF. The document names no accreditation body, government-surveillance regime, or notified body; it simply does not describe one. What it describes instead is self-assessment: an organisation documents its current and target posture, works out the gaps, and tracks the result through its own action plan (a risk register, a risk detail report, or a Plan of Action and Milestones), reviewed as part of its own ongoing risk management.

The one place a third party enters is contractual, not official: a customer or partner that has adopted the CSF can hold a supplier to a Target Profile as a stated expectation. What that customer checks, in that case, is whatever the Target Profile specifies, since the CSF itself sets no pass mark. A regulator or agency that has adopted the CSF through its own policy checks against that policy, not against this document.

Standards it references

NIST's own Risk Management Framework (NIST SP 800-37) and security controls catalogue (NIST SP 800-53) are named as the pairing the CSF complements for an organisation already using them. Questions

Is NIST CSF 2.0 mandatory?

Not on its own. The CSF is voluntary guidance that "may be adopted voluntarily and through governmental policies and mandates." It becomes a practical requirement only where a government policy references it or a customer contract sets it as an expectation; the document itself creates no obligation.

Can a company be "NIST CSF certified"?

No. The CSF names no accreditation body, certifying body, or audit scheme of any kind. An organisation documents its own posture through an Organizational Profile; there is nothing to be certified against.

What is the difference between CSF 2.0 and CSF 1.1?

CSF 2.0 adds GOVERN as a new Function, placed at the centre of the model because governance decisions set priorities for the other five. It also broadens the framing from critical infrastructure specifically to any organisation, and adds a dedicated Cybersecurity Supply Chain Risk Management category. The framework's older name, "Framework for Improving Critical Infrastructure Cybersecurity," is no longer used.

How does the CSF relate to NIST SP 800-53?

They work together rather than compete. SP 800-53 is NIST's catalogue of security controls; the CSF's outcomes give an organisation already using SP 800-53 a way to select and prioritise which controls to apply first, without replacing the controls themselves.

Does the CSF tell us which outcomes apply to our organisation?

No. It describes the full set of outcomes any organisation might consider and leaves the selection, scoping and prioritisation to the organisation building its own Profile, based on its mission, risk appetite and stakeholder expectations.
